Information to attain:Driver’s informationWitness statementsVehiclesInjuries, nature and most severeTractor trailers: I.C.C. #, D.O.T. #,

Carrier/address, G.V.W., Trailer make/registration, owner of trailer,

Page 24: Basic CRASH INVESTIGATION Power point 2014  2

Indianapolis Airport Police

Information to attain (Cont.):Insurance, V.I.N.’s, type of cargo, whether placards were in place if required.If serious crash, driver by law has blood drawn. (most companies mandate)If damage was done to private property get owners info., and value of property

D-1 stated ……………..D-2 stated……………..W-1 stated…………….etc. INVESTIGATION: When I arrived on scene I observed V-1 off the roadway into utility pole #........V-2 was in the roadway facing westbound with rear end damage. Evidence at the scene indicated that V-1 struck V-2 in the right rear causing the damage to V-2. Damage to V-1 was to the front end with induced damage to the right side due to striking the utility pole……… etc. etc. etc.

Narrative format
